What is Mobile Learning? “Mobile Learning is a term used to define the type of learning that takes place when the learner has some kind of mobile handheld computer, such as a PDA, Smartphone, tablet PC, games console or other portable device and can make use of the device, it’s connectivity, tools and content to learn at a time and place of the learners choosing.” -learningtogo.org
Different Devices of M-Learning iPod  From Apple, allows                 user to download music, video, books, podcasts, e-mail, and other applications MP3 player Allows user to download and listen to music, podcasts, audio books, and even record lectures PDA (Personal Digital Assistant) A combination of internet access and the ability to network.  Has audio, video, movie, e-mail, and cell phone capabilities.
Different Devices of M-Learning E-book Reader Especially popular now, with the Kindle, and Nook.  Text can be downloaded from novels, newspapers, and magazines to a portable device Laptop/Tablet PC A portable computer that has access to wi-fi or ethernet.  Much of the same software from one’s computer can be downloaded.                                                                  -http://www.educause.edu

Pro’s of M-Learning This new technology appeals to the new generation of tech-savvy students Anytime, anywhere access to content Can enhance interaction between and among students and instructors Support differentiation of student learning needs and personalized learning Facilitate collaboration through synchronous and asynchronous communication                                                             -http://www.educause.edu
Con’s of M-learning Could give tech-savvy students an advantage over non-technical students May make it easier to cheat Might render some content outdated because of rapid upgrades—here today, outdated tomorrow  -http://www.educause.edu
